The Nation: Boy's death heightens playground concerns

A large metal ride fell over and killed a six-year-old boy at the playground of an Army dormitory in the Territorial Defence Department's compound yesterday, underlining research findings that 90 per cent of public playgrounds across the country are dangerous and not properly set up.

Interesting when in the UK they are ripping a lot of eqipment out of playgrounds in case the kids have accidents.

The main motivation being the fear of being sued by parents egged on by money hungry lawyers.

We take the wrong view : Its the kids that are dangerous and they are not safe to left to abuse the equipment. Thats why they cant pay conkers, tag or anything else that might result in injury....no matter how small.

As for Thailand. How many times have you seen a toddler ride standing between the driver and the handlebars of a motor scooter? Dont brake hard daddy or junior is going to lose his teeth before they see the light of day.

How many girls have you seen that doesnt have some evidence of an accident? Scar on the leg, arm or elsewhere?

Safety doesnt seem to be of great concern somehow.
